为侧边栏创建一个wordpress插件

问题描述 投票:0回答:2

我创建了一个简单的 WordPress 插件,我想将其添加到侧边栏。我可以使用侧边栏小部件来做到这一点。但我想将它作为插件插入。

我们可以添加一个插件来使用 the_content 操作发布内容。同样有没有办法将其添加到侧边栏。

请分享一些关于这个问题的想法

filter widget wordpress sidebar
2个回答
2
投票

您可以尝试挂钩dynamic_sidebar操作:

 add_action( 'dynamic_sidebar', 'your_function_name' );

侧边栏中的每个小部件都会从

wp-includes/widgets.php
调用一次。


0
投票

您可以将简码添加到您的 WordPress 插件中。使用 [i20_Sidebar_Widgets] 等短代码,您可以将其添加到您的 WP 博客侧边栏。从 WP > 小部件放置一个文本小部件,然后向其中添加简码。有关创建基于短代码的 WordPress 插件的示例代码,请访问并从此处下载源代码 https://wordpress.org/plugins/i20-sidebar-widgets/

© www.soinside.com 2019 - 2024. All rights reserved.